static int zoom2_hw_params(struct snd_pcm_substream *substream,
				struct snd_pcm_hw_params *params)
{
	struct snd_soc_pcm_runtime *rtd = substream->private_data;
	struct snd_soc_dai *codec_dai = rtd->codec_dai;
	struct snd_soc_dai *cpu_dai = rtd->cpu_dai;
	int ret;

	/* Set codec DAI configuration */
	ret = snd_soc_dai_set_fmt(codec_dai,
				  SND_SOC_DAIFMT_I2S |
				  SND_SOC_DAIFMT_NB_NF |
				  SND_SOC_DAIFMT_CBM_CFM);
	if (ret < 0) {
		printk(KERN_ERR "can't set codec DAI configuration\n");
		return ret;
	}

	/* Set cpu DAI configuration */
	ret = snd_soc_dai_set_fmt(cpu_dai,
				  SND_SOC_DAIFMT_I2S |
				  SND_SOC_DAIFMT_NB_NF |
				  SND_SOC_DAIFMT_CBM_CFM);
	if (ret < 0) {
		printk(KERN_ERR "can't set cpu DAI configuration\n");
		return ret;
	}

	/* Set the codec system clock for DAC and ADC */
	ret = snd_soc_dai_set_sysclk(codec_dai, 0, 26000000,
					SND_SOC_CLOCK_IN);
	if (ret < 0) {
		printk(KERN_ERR "can't set codec system clock\n");
		return ret;
	}

	/* enable 256 FS clk for HDMI */

	 ret = twl4030_set_ext_clock(codec_dai->codec, 1);
	 if (ret < 0) {
		printk(KERN_ERR "can't set 256 FS clock\n");
		return ret;
	 }

	/* Use external clock for mcBSP2 */
	ret = snd_soc_dai_set_sysclk(cpu_dai, OMAP_MCBSP_SYSCLK_CLKS_EXT,
			0, SND_SOC_CLOCK_OUT);
	if (ret < 0) {
		printk(KERN_ERR "can't set cpu_dai system clock\n");
		return ret;
	}

	/*
	 * Set headset EXTMUTE signal to ON to make sure we
	 * get correct headset status
	 */
	gpio_direction_output(ZOOM2_HEADSET_EXTMUTE_GPIO, 1);

	return 0;
}
